概括
这项研究通过结合临床数据和文本笔记,为中风患者开发了一种改进的心房动 (AF) 预测模型. 该模型增强了AF相关中风的早期检测和预防.
科学领域:
- 心脏病学和神经病学
- 医疗信息学 医疗信息学
- 医疗保健中的机器学习
背景情况:
- 心房动 (AF) 是缺血性中风的重要,往往未被发现的风险因素,增加死亡率和残疾.
- 目前的AF预测模型由于依赖单一机构数据和结构化变量而缺乏通用性.
- 及时识别AF对于预防性治疗至关重要,以减轻中风风险.
研究的目的:
- 开发一个强大的和可通用的AF风险预测模型用于中风患者使用电子医疗记录.
- 将结构化临床变量与非结构化临床文本的特征集成,以提供全面的患者健康代表性.
- 为了验证模型的稳定性和通用性在多个医院数据集用于常规临床实践.
主要方法:
- 分析了来自台湾两家医院 (LIH和CYCH) 的数据,涉及近1万名患者.
- 采用5种非结构化数据的特征工程技术和6种数据不平衡的重新抽样方法.
- 对比了9个分类算法,执行内部和外部验证以评估模型性能.
主要成果:
- 对LIH的最佳模型仅使用结构化变量;CYCH模型通过将结构化数据与文本衍生变量 (TF-IDF) 集成而表现出色.
- 一贯确定的关键预测因素是E/A波速比,左心房大小和年龄.
- 基于集体学习的机器学习模型在经过严格的验证后表现出卓越的性能.
结论:
- 在缺血性中风患者中开发了AF的预测模型,使用集成数据显示性能有所改善.
- 在不同的医疗保健环境中验证了机器学习模型的通用性和稳定性.
- 强调了结合结构化和非结构化数据的潜力,以便在临床实践中更好地预测AF风险.

Pulse rhythm
Pulse rhythm refers to the pattern of pulsations within specific intervals, offering valuable insights into the regularity or irregularity of the heart's beats as observed through the pattern of pulsation within specific intervals. A regular pulse exhibits a consistent heart rate with uniform waveforms and pulsation force, variations of which can be classified as normal, weak, or bounding.
